Early Years Policy

Aims

All our aims in the Early Years Foundation Stage Curriculum encompass and seek to develop the objectives set out in our Mission Statement. To provide a broad and balanced curriculum which fosters the intellectual, emotional, physical, spiritual, moral and cultural development of the children.

 

As children develop at different rates and in different ways to ensure that all children are enabled access to the curriculum and make progress commensurate with their developing abilities irrespective of their gender, ethnic or social background or special educational needs

 

To enable children to learn and develop skills, attitudes and understanding which prepare them for continuing education. The provision of play and conversation being the main tools by which young children learn about themselves and the world around them. The Early Years Unit aims to provide an important school foundation, ensuring an easy transition from Nursery (F1) to Reception (F2). Children in F2 will be prepared for Y1 where they will be able to access KS1 of the National Curriculum

 

To enable the children to make an effective transition from home to school valuing and respecting parents as the child’s first educators.
